ES2634686T3 - Respuesta a una selección de una cadena de caracteres mostrada - Google Patents

Respuesta a una selección de una cadena de caracteres mostrada Download PDF

Info

Publication number
ES2634686T3
ES2634686T3 ES13179377.0T ES13179377T ES2634686T3 ES 2634686 T3 ES2634686 T3 ES 2634686T3 ES 13179377 T ES13179377 T ES 13179377T ES 2634686 T3 ES2634686 T3 ES 2634686T3
Authority
ES
Spain
Prior art keywords
character string
string
selection
response
characters shown
Prior art date
Legal status (The legal status is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the status listed.)
Active
Application number
ES13179377.0T
Other languages
English (en)
Inventor
Ashley Colley
Current Assignee (The listed assignees may be inaccurate. Google has not performed a legal analysis and makes no representation or warranty as to the accuracy of the list.)
Nokia Technologies Oy
Original Assignee
Nokia Technologies Oy
Priority date (The priority date is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the date listed.)
Filing date
Publication date
Application filed by Nokia Technologies Oy filed Critical Nokia Technologies Oy
Application granted granted Critical
Publication of ES2634686T3 publication Critical patent/ES2634686T3/es
Active legal-status Critical Current
Anticipated expiration legal-status Critical

Links

Classifications

    • GPHYSICS
    • G06COMPUTING; CALCULATING OR COUNTING
    • G06FELECTRIC DIGITAL DATA PROCESSING
    • G06F3/00Input arrangements for transferring data to be processed into a form capable of being handled by the computer; Output arrangements for transferring data from processing unit to output unit, e.g. interface arrangements
    • G06F3/01Input arrangements or combined input and output arrangements for interaction between user and computer
    • G06F3/02Input arrangements using manually operated switches, e.g. using keyboards or dials
    • G06F3/023Arrangements for converting discrete items of information into a coded form, e.g. arrangements for interpreting keyboard generated codes as alphanumeric codes, operand codes or instruction codes
    • G06F3/0233Character input methods
    • G06F3/0237Character input methods using prediction or retrieval techniques
    • GPHYSICS
    • G06COMPUTING; CALCULATING OR COUNTING
    • G06FELECTRIC DIGITAL DATA PROCESSING
    • G06F3/00Input arrangements for transferring data to be processed into a form capable of being handled by the computer; Output arrangements for transferring data from processing unit to output unit, e.g. interface arrangements
    • G06F3/01Input arrangements or combined input and output arrangements for interaction between user and computer
    • G06F3/02Input arrangements using manually operated switches, e.g. using keyboards or dials
    • G06F3/023Arrangements for converting discrete items of information into a coded form, e.g. arrangements for interpreting keyboard generated codes as alphanumeric codes, operand codes or instruction codes
    • G06F3/0233Character input methods
    • G06F3/0236Character input methods using selection techniques to select from displayed items
    • GPHYSICS
    • G06COMPUTING; CALCULATING OR COUNTING
    • G06FELECTRIC DIGITAL DATA PROCESSING
    • G06F3/00Input arrangements for transferring data to be processed into a form capable of being handled by the computer; Output arrangements for transferring data from processing unit to output unit, e.g. interface arrangements
    • G06F3/01Input arrangements or combined input and output arrangements for interaction between user and computer
    • G06F3/048Interaction techniques based on graphical user interfaces [GUI]
    • G06F3/0487Interaction techniques based on graphical user interfaces [GUI] using specific features provided by the input device, e.g. functions controlled by the rotation of a mouse with dual sensing arrangements, or of the nature of the input device, e.g. tap gestures based on pressure sensed by a digitiser
    • G06F3/0488Interaction techniques based on graphical user interfaces [GUI] using specific features provided by the input device, e.g. functions controlled by the rotation of a mouse with dual sensing arrangements, or of the nature of the input device, e.g. tap gestures based on pressure sensed by a digitiser using a touch-screen or digitiser, e.g. input of commands through traced gestures
    • G06F3/04883Interaction techniques based on graphical user interfaces [GUI] using specific features provided by the input device, e.g. functions controlled by the rotation of a mouse with dual sensing arrangements, or of the nature of the input device, e.g. tap gestures based on pressure sensed by a digitiser using a touch-screen or digitiser, e.g. input of commands through traced gestures for inputting data by handwriting, e.g. gesture or text
    • GPHYSICS
    • G06COMPUTING; CALCULATING OR COUNTING
    • G06FELECTRIC DIGITAL DATA PROCESSING
    • G06F3/00Input arrangements for transferring data to be processed into a form capable of being handled by the computer; Output arrangements for transferring data from processing unit to output unit, e.g. interface arrangements
    • G06F3/01Input arrangements or combined input and output arrangements for interaction between user and computer
    • G06F3/048Interaction techniques based on graphical user interfaces [GUI]
    • G06F3/0487Interaction techniques based on graphical user interfaces [GUI] using specific features provided by the input device, e.g. functions controlled by the rotation of a mouse with dual sensing arrangements, or of the nature of the input device, e.g. tap gestures based on pressure sensed by a digitiser
    • G06F3/0488Interaction techniques based on graphical user interfaces [GUI] using specific features provided by the input device, e.g. functions controlled by the rotation of a mouse with dual sensing arrangements, or of the nature of the input device, e.g. tap gestures based on pressure sensed by a digitiser using a touch-screen or digitiser, e.g. input of commands through traced gestures
    • G06F3/04886Interaction techniques based on graphical user interfaces [GUI] using specific features provided by the input device, e.g. functions controlled by the rotation of a mouse with dual sensing arrangements, or of the nature of the input device, e.g. tap gestures based on pressure sensed by a digitiser using a touch-screen or digitiser, e.g. input of commands through traced gestures by partitioning the display area of the touch-screen or the surface of the digitising tablet into independently controllable areas, e.g. virtual keyboards or menus
    • GPHYSICS
    • G06COMPUTING; CALCULATING OR COUNTING
    • G06FELECTRIC DIGITAL DATA PROCESSING
    • G06F40/00Handling natural language data
    • G06F40/10Text processing
    • G06F40/166Editing, e.g. inserting or deleting
    • GPHYSICS
    • G06COMPUTING; CALCULATING OR COUNTING
    • G06FELECTRIC DIGITAL DATA PROCESSING
    • G06F40/00Handling natural language data
    • G06F40/20Natural language analysis
    • G06F40/232Orthographic correction, e.g. spell checking or vowelisation
    • GPHYSICS
    • G06COMPUTING; CALCULATING OR COUNTING
    • G06FELECTRIC DIGITAL DATA PROCESSING
    • G06F40/00Handling natural language data
    • G06F40/20Natural language analysis
    • G06F40/274Converting codes to words; Guess-ahead of partial word inputs
    • GPHYSICS
    • G06COMPUTING; CALCULATING OR COUNTING
    • G06FELECTRIC DIGITAL DATA PROCESSING
    • G06F2201/00Indexing scheme relating to error detection, to error correction, and to monitoring
    • GPHYSICS
    • G06COMPUTING; CALCULATING OR COUNTING
    • G06FELECTRIC DIGITAL DATA PROCESSING
    • G06F2201/00Indexing scheme relating to error detection, to error correction, and to monitoring
    • G06F2201/80Database-specific techniques
    • GPHYSICS
    • G06COMPUTING; CALCULATING OR COUNTING
    • G06FELECTRIC DIGITAL DATA PROCESSING
    • G06F2201/00Indexing scheme relating to error detection, to error correction, and to monitoring
    • G06F2201/805Real-time

Landscapes

  • Engineering & Computer Science (AREA)
  • Theoretical Computer Science (AREA)
  • General Engineering & Computer Science (AREA)
  • Physics & Mathematics (AREA)
  • General Physics & Mathematics (AREA)
  • Human Computer Interaction (AREA)
  • Computational Linguistics (AREA)
  • General Health & Medical Sciences (AREA)
  • Health & Medical Sciences (AREA)
  • Audiology, Speech & Language Pathology (AREA)
  • Artificial Intelligence (AREA)
  • User Interface Of Digital Computer (AREA)
  • Document Processing Apparatus (AREA)
  • Accessory Devices And Overall Control Thereof (AREA)
  • Control Of Indicators Other Than Cathode Ray Tubes (AREA)

Abstract

Un método, que comprende: hacer que una cadena de caracteres se muestre en una pantalla (14A), siendo la cadena de caracteres una palabra escrita correctamente; recibir una señal indicativa de una entrada de usuario para seleccionar y permitir modificar la cadena de caracteres mostrada; responder a la señal utilizando un motor de lenguaje (16) para predecir una ubicación más probable en la que es posible que se realice una modificación dentro de la cadena de caracteres seleccionada; y posicionar un cursor dentro de la cadena de caracteres seleccionada en función de la ubicación más probable predicha para permitir la modificación de la cadena de caracteres seleccionada.

Description

imagen1
imagen2
imagen3
imagen4
imagen5
imagen6
imagen7
imagen8
imagen9
imagen10

Claims (1)

  1. imagen1
    imagen2
ES13179377.0T 2012-08-06 2013-08-06 Respuesta a una selección de una cadena de caracteres mostrada Active ES2634686T3 (es)

Applications Claiming Priority (2)

Application Number Priority Date Filing Date Title
US201213567554 2012-08-06
US13/567,554 US10838513B2 (en) 2012-08-06 2012-08-06 Responding to selection of a displayed character string

Publications (1)

Publication Number Publication Date
ES2634686T3 true ES2634686T3 (es) 2017-09-28

Family

ID=48985959

Family Applications (1)

Application Number Title Priority Date Filing Date
ES13179377.0T Active ES2634686T3 (es) 2012-08-06 2013-08-06 Respuesta a una selección de una cadena de caracteres mostrada

Country Status (4)

Country Link
US (1) US10838513B2 (es)
EP (1) EP2696273B1 (es)
ES (1) ES2634686T3 (es)
PL (1) PL2696273T3 (es)

Families Citing this family (18)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
CN103631388A (zh) * 2012-08-28 2014-03-12 华为终端有限公司 一种优化手写输入法的方法及装置
KR20140089696A (ko) * 2013-01-07 2014-07-16 삼성전자주식회사 가상 키패드 운용 방법 및 이를 지원하는 단말기
JP2014211701A (ja) * 2013-04-17 2014-11-13 ソニー株式会社 情報処理装置、情報処理方法、及びプログラム
FR3005175B1 (fr) 2013-04-24 2018-07-27 Myscript Systeme de synchronisation permanente pour la saisie manuscrite
US20160147405A1 (en) * 2013-04-30 2016-05-26 Sony Corporation Press and drop text input
KR102072049B1 (ko) * 2013-05-14 2020-02-03 삼성디스플레이 주식회사 단말 및 이를 이용한 텍스트 편집방법
US9606973B2 (en) * 2014-04-25 2017-03-28 Lenovo (Singapore) Pte. Ltd. Input correction enhancement
USD813876S1 (en) * 2014-05-14 2018-03-27 Touchtype Ltd. Electronic device display with a keyboard graphical user interface
USD818470S1 (en) 2014-05-14 2018-05-22 Touchtype Ltd. Electronic display with a graphical user interface
USD872119S1 (en) 2014-06-01 2020-01-07 Apple Inc. Display screen or portion thereof with animated graphical user interface
US10878179B2 (en) * 2014-07-30 2020-12-29 Lenovo (Singapore) Pte. Ltd. Simplified text correction on a touch screen
US11112965B2 (en) 2014-10-28 2021-09-07 Idelan, Inc. Advanced methods and systems for text input error correction
US10275152B2 (en) * 2014-10-28 2019-04-30 Idelan, Inc. Advanced methods and systems for text input error correction
JP6128097B2 (ja) * 2014-10-31 2017-05-17 キヤノンマーケティングジャパン株式会社 情報処理装置、制御方法、及びプログラム
USD791783S1 (en) 2014-11-14 2017-07-11 Touchtype Limited Electronic device display with a keyboard graphical user interface
JP6725828B2 (ja) * 2015-10-23 2020-07-22 キヤノンマーケティングジャパン株式会社 情報処理装置、制御方法、及びプログラム
US10416868B2 (en) 2016-02-29 2019-09-17 Myscript Method and system for character insertion in a character string
US10248635B2 (en) * 2016-02-29 2019-04-02 Myscript Method for inserting characters in a character string and the corresponding digital service

Family Cites Families (13)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
GB2347239B (en) * 1999-02-22 2003-09-24 Nokia Mobile Phones Ltd A communication terminal having a predictive editor application
ATE444515T1 (de) * 2003-12-23 2009-10-15 Nokia Corp Verfahren und vorrichtung zur eingabe von daten mit einem achtweg-eingabegerät
US20060206816A1 (en) * 2005-03-11 2006-09-14 Magnus Nordenhake Method of and device for predictive text editing
KR100813062B1 (ko) * 2006-05-03 2008-03-14 엘지전자 주식회사 휴대용 단말기 및 이를 이용한 텍스트 표시 방법
CN100592249C (zh) * 2007-09-21 2010-02-24 上海汉翔信息技术有限公司 快速输入相关词的方法
US9454516B2 (en) * 2008-01-14 2016-09-27 Blackberry Limited Method and handheld electronic device employing a touch screen for ambiguous word review or correction
US8289283B2 (en) * 2008-03-04 2012-10-16 Apple Inc. Language input interface on a device
KR100988397B1 (ko) 2008-06-09 2010-10-19 엘지전자 주식회사 이동 단말기 및 그의 텍스트 수정방법
US8677236B2 (en) * 2008-12-19 2014-03-18 Microsoft Corporation Contact-specific and location-aware lexicon prediction
US8739055B2 (en) 2009-05-07 2014-05-27 Microsoft Corporation Correction of typographical errors on touch displays
CA2787390A1 (en) * 2010-02-01 2011-08-04 Ginger Software, Inc. Automatic context sensitive language correction using an internet corpus particularly for small keyboard devices
US9652448B2 (en) * 2011-11-10 2017-05-16 Blackberry Limited Methods and systems for removing or replacing on-keyboard prediction candidates
US8818794B2 (en) * 2012-03-26 2014-08-26 Verizon Patent And Licensing Inc. Environment sensitive predictive text entry

Also Published As

Publication number Publication date
US10838513B2 (en) 2020-11-17
EP2696273A3 (en) 2014-07-16
EP2696273B1 (en) 2017-04-26
US20140040733A1 (en) 2014-02-06
PL2696273T3 (pl) 2017-10-31
EP2696273A2 (en) 2014-02-12

Similar Documents

Publication Publication Date Title
ES2634686T3 (es) Respuesta a una selección de una cadena de caracteres mostrada
AR064023A1 (es) Un metodo y dispositivo de navegacion para uso de caracteres especiales en un dispositivo de navegacion
CL2011002804A1 (es) Metodo y sistema computacional que proveen una interfaz grafica de usuario con una cinta de control que despliega consecutivamente una primera galeria de control que tiene una pluralidad de controles de clase y una segunda galeria de control que tiene una pluralidad de controles de variacion para modificar un documento.
RU2018135284A (ru) Генерирование представлений контекстного поиска
EP2743846A3 (en) Information search method and device and computer readable recording medium thereof
JP2013528304A5 (es)
AR085659A1 (es) Metodos y sistema para proporcionar un aumento basado en una tematica de una vista foto-representativa
CL2014000565A1 (es) Metodo para lectura de numeros de placa de matriculas por ocr que comprende grabar una imagen de un numero de placa en una primera y una segunda ubicacion, leer mediante ocr una cadena de caracteres de la placa y almacenar un conjunto de datos que incluye la imagen, la cadena de caracteres y al menos una medida de confianza en una base de datos, y si al menos una medida de confianza es menor a un valor minimo, utilizar un conjunto seleccionado para mejorar la cadena de caracteres actual
RU2015101247A (ru) Создание вариаций при преобразовании данных в потребляемый контент
RU2015118159A (ru) Устройство отображения и способ ввода символов с его помощью
CL2013000577A1 (es) Metodo y sistema para buscar el contenido de un dispositivo de usuario que comprende recibir multiples objetos de datos de un dispositivo de usuario, analizar los datos de busqueda, almacenar datos, buscar los datos, generar resultados, y mostrar los resultados de busqueda
EP2648072A3 (en) Character or word input method, input apparatus and terminal
RU2013154425A (ru) Встроенное средство просмотра веб для презентационных приложений
BR112016012695A2 (pt) Sistema e método para coleta de dados de atividades de aplicativos de terceiros
EP2549233A3 (en) Method of operating a navigation system to provide geographic location information
AR099533A1 (es) Método, sistema de presentación y medio de almacenamiento legible por computadora para lograr presentaciones atrapantes a través de dibujos de forma libre
RU2015108061A (ru) Навигация неисправностей на устройствах отображения буровой системы
EP2731018A3 (en) Method of providing predictive text
BR112015009047A2 (pt) sistema e método para interpretar um eletrocardiograma
BR112013009370A2 (pt) dispositivo e método de exibição de menu, programa, e, meio de armazenamento de informação
RU2015150953A (ru) Синхронизация данных ассоциирования устройств среди вычислительных устройств
GB2525356A (en) Vector floating point test data class immediate instruction
CL2012002098A1 (es) Un metodo para procesamiento en un componente de pantalla de un equipo de usuario, y el equipo de usuario.
PE20150308A1 (es) Sistemas y metodos para el procesamiento de datos geofisicos
GB2509423A (en) Shiftable memory supporting in-memory data structures